Unpaid Allowances: Super Falcons seize AWCON trophy

The Super Falcons have seized and promised not to release the trophy they won at the African Women’s Championship in Cameroon if their bonuses and allowances are not paid by the Nigeria Football Federation (NFF).


It was gathered that the team is being owed N238.05million, an amount that has accumulated over time.

The players have insisted not to vacate their hotel until they are paid the outstanding debts, even as the NFF has promised to pay them.

“I don’t want to talk because even you the journalists know the situation on ground more than us,” one of them said.

“All I can tell you is that we are not leaving this hotel until we get alert.

We are not also releasing the trophy until our demands are met.

“They can no longer continue to deceive us with the excuse of no money all the time.

“The authorities owe each of about $25,000 arrears of match bonuses and allowances.

“It is enough and we are waiting for the Federal Government to intervene in this matter.”
